摘要
随着人工智能技术的飞速发展,大模型在各个领域中的应用日益广泛。RAG(Retrieval-Augmented Generation)架构作为一种新兴的大模型架构,通过结合检索和生成技术,为智能应用提供了新的发展方向。本文将深入解析RAG架构的原理、优势以及在实际应用中的表现,探讨其如何引领未来智能应用浪潮。
RAG架构概述
1. 什么是RAG架构
RAG架构是一种结合了检索(Retrieval)和生成(Generation)的大模型架构。它将检索和生成技术相结合,通过检索大量相关数据来增强生成模型的性能。
2. RAG架构的工作原理
RAG架构主要包括以下几个步骤:
- 检索:根据输入查询,从海量数据中检索出与查询相关的信息。
- 生成:利用检索到的信息,生成符合用户需求的文本内容。
RAG架构的优势
1. 提高生成质量
通过检索相关数据,RAG架构能够为生成模型提供更丰富的信息源,从而提高生成内容的准确性和质量。
2. 加速生成速度
RAG架构通过预先检索数据,减少了生成过程中的信息检索时间,从而提高了生成速度。
3. 降低模型复杂度
相比于传统的大模型,RAG架构通过检索技术简化了模型的结构,降低了模型复杂度。
RAG架构在实际应用中的表现
1. 智能问答系统
RAG架构在智能问答系统中表现出色,能够快速、准确地回答用户提出的问题。
2. 自动摘要
RAG架构能够自动生成文档、新闻等内容的摘要,提高了信息处理的效率。
3. 机器翻译
RAG架构在机器翻译领域展现出巨大潜力,能够生成更加准确、流畅的翻译结果。
RAG架构的未来发展
1. 数据检索优化
随着数据量的不断增长,如何高效检索数据成为RAG架构面临的重要挑战。未来,优化数据检索技术将成为RAG架构发展的关键。
2. 模型压缩与加速
为了降低模型的计算复杂度,提高生成速度,模型压缩与加速技术将成为RAG架构发展的重点。
3. 多模态交互
随着多模态技术的发展,RAG架构有望在未来实现跨模态交互,为用户提供更加丰富的智能应用体验。
结论
RAG架构作为一种新兴的大模型架构,凭借其检索和生成技术的优势,为未来智能应用的发展提供了新的思路。随着技术的不断进步,RAG架构有望在更多领域发挥重要作用,引领智能应用浪潮。